TANGENTS A line is tangent
to the circle only if it is perpendicular to the radius drawn to the point of tangency

Common TangentsA line that is tangent to more than one circle is referred to as a common tangent.
Both lines k and j are common tangents.

Common Internal TangentsCommon internal tangents intersect the line that connect the center of the circles whereas common external tangents do not intersect that line.
Both line j and line k are common internal tangents.

Theorem: If two segments from the same exterior point are tangent to a circle, then they are congruent.
